— English words —
  • emanation n. The act of flowing or proceeding (of something, quality, or feeling) from a source or origin.
  • emanation n. That which issues, flows, or proceeds from any object as a source; efflux; an effluence.
  • emanation n. (Uncountable, obsolete, physics, chemistry) The element radon (Rn).
  • emanation n. (Theology) The generation of the Son and the procession of the Holy Spirit, as distinct from the origination…
